数据频率:算法交易中的关键抉择

需积分: 50 61 下载量 148 浏览量 更新于2024-08-07 收藏 7.14MB PDF 举报
"数据频率在算法交易框架设计中扮演着关键角色。在《数据频率-你必须知道的.NET第二版》中,作者着重介绍了两种主要的数据频率:每周和每月数据,以及每日数据。 1. 数据频率的重要性:数据频率决定了策略的设计、存储需求和执行效率。高频交易(HFT)策略由于使用大量数据和频繁交易,需要高级软件支持,对开发者时间和资金投入较大,但分析结果更为精确;而低频策略虽然易于开发和部署,但交易较少,可能导致分析的统计显著性较低。 2. 数据类型: - 每周和每月数据:这些基础数据包含工资报告、对冲基金业绩、经济指标等,通常存储在非结构化数据库如MongoDB中,以支持复杂的查询。对于平面文本数据,RDBMS可能不如前者适合。 - 每日数据:零售交易者常使用每日金融时间序列数据,如股票和外汇交易的收盘价,这类数据在许多市场是免费可用的。这类数据处理适合Python编程,是量化交易的基础。 3. 目标读者:本书面向量化初学者,特别是对金融和算法有一定理解、希望进行交易实践的人。它强调实操性,适合国外市场的应用,但国内读者也能从中获取灵感,但前提是对Python操作和金融市场基础知识有所了解,机器学习算法也应有所认识。 4. 优点与不足:本书的优点包括注重实战编程,逻辑清晰,提供详细代码示例。不足之处在于某些方法可能不适用于国内环境,程序安装可能复杂,且对一些高级算法的数学原理解释不够详尽,读者需额外查阅补充。 5. 翻译说明:翻译者强调翻译的目的在于学习和参考,没有盈利动机,但由于篇幅限制和个人能力局限,可能存在校对不充分的情况,读者在阅读时应注意理解和查找更多信息。 通过本书,读者将学习如何使用Python构建自动化交易系统,包括数据获取、回测和执行过程,是量化交易入门的理想资源。"